MediaCentral | Newsroom Management

SERVER  
Operating system From 2023.3 onwards, MediaCentral | Newsroom Management is installed on Ubuntu LTS.
Previous versions of MediaCentral  | Newsroom Management are still supported on the respective Red Hat Enterprise Linux and CentOS versions. 
One copy is required for each server. Multi-server configuration requires all servers to be on the same version.
CPU 8 cores minimum
Memory  2 GB RAM per core
Hard drive 500 GB minimum; RAID 5 or RAID 6 required. Flash-backed cache or battery-backed cache option required.
Network cards Two 1-Gigabit Ethernet network cards. Only ABC server (triple) systems require switches. Mirror NIC and switch, as well as house NIC and switch, configured for 1500 MTU.
DVD-ROM RHEL-certified DVD-ROM or USB DVD-ROM drive
Red Hat compatibility Available from Red Hat
Mirror hub or switch
 Gigabit hub or switch (8 port or higher) for mirror network

MediaCentral | Command

Server  
Operating system Microsoft Windows Server 2019 or 2016 (64-bit)
CPU 8 cores minimum
Memory 16 GB RAM (2 GB per core minimum)
Graphics card Standard graphics card (1920 x 1080)
Hard drive 50 GB available space
Network card 1 Gb Ethernet
Expansion slots 1 or more PCI slots (if triggering playback through GPI)
GPI card SeaLevel PCI Express 16 Reed Relay Output / 16 Isolated Input Digital Interface (part: 8004e, model: DIO-32.PCIE)
—or—
SeaLevel PCI 8 Reed Relay Output / 8 Isolated Input Digital Interface (part: 8011, model: DIO-16.LPCI)
Serial card (VDCP) or Serial port server Perle IOLAN SDS Serial Device Server; 2-, 4-, 8-, and 16-port models (separate device—see details)
Under monitor display (optional) TallyMan from TSL Systems
Workstation  
Operating system Windows 10 Pro (64-bit)
CPU 2.5 GHz Pentium processor
Memory 8 GB RAM
Graphics card Standard graphics card (1920 x 1080)
Hard drive 2 GB available
Network card 1 Gb Ethernet
USB Available USB port
Keypad (optional) X-keys 20 Key Keyboard (XD-03-USB-R); X-keys Jog and Shuttle Pro, 48 key (XD-08-USB-R); X-keys XK24 Programmable Keypad (XK-24-USB-R); or X-keys 58 Key Professional (XP-05-USB-R)
